Australia Car Hire Guide: How to Get Better Deals and Better Trips

If you are searching for cheap car hire in Australia, the best strategy is to compare suppliers early and filter by what actually matters for your route. Price is important, but vehicle type, fuel policy, and excess cover can make a major difference to your final travel cost. This guide is built for travellers who want value, flexibility, and clear booking terms from day one.

1. Compare by Total Trip Cost, Not Just Daily Rate

A low daily rate can look great at first glance, but airport surcharge, one-way fee, and fuel rules can increase your final payment. For accurate comparison, check all costs together: base price, local taxes, excess options, and mileage conditions. For long distances, unlimited kilometres is usually the smarter choice.

2. Choose the Right Vehicle for Australian Roads

City breaks in Sydney or Melbourne are usually best with compact automatic cars for easier parking. If you are heading to coastal highways or regional routes, consider an SUV for comfort and luggage space. 3. Book at the Right Time for Peak Seasons

School holidays, Christmas, and major events can move prices quickly. Booking 2 to 6 weeks ahead often gives better inventory and rates, especially for airport pick-up locations. Mid-week collection can also reduce costs compared with Friday and weekend starts.

4. Check Fuel and Bond Policies Before You Pay

Before confirming your booking, read the fuel policy and deposit terms carefully. Full-to-full fuel is often the most budget-friendly option. Also check whether your credit card limit is enough for the bond, because this is one of the most common pick-up issues for first-time renters.

5. Use Filters That Match Your Trip Type

  • Family travel: child seat availability and larger boot space
  • Business travel: automatic transmission and short pick-up queues
  • Road trips: unlimited kilometres and flexible drop-off options
  • Budget travel: free cancellation and clear excess protection choices

With the right filters and timing, finding affordable car rental in Australia becomes simple. Compare smarter, confirm the terms, and book the vehicle that suits your exact route.

Frequently Asked Questions

When is the best time to book car hire in Australia?

Booking 2-4 weeks before your trip usually gives you more vehicle options and steadier pricing.

Can I rent a car without a credit card?

It depends on the supplier. Most providers still require a credit card in the main driver's name at pick-up.

Are insurance costs included in the price?

Most deals include basic cover. You can add extra protection options depending on your travel needs.
